Nobody knows where Navjot Singh Sidhu will go after now quitting the Rajya Sabha but one door is open.
Punjab affairs in-charge of Congress Asha Kumari at Golden Temple in Amritsar on Friday. (Sameer Sehgal/HT Photo)
Asked if her party would want the ex-MP, Congress’ Punjab affairs in-charge Asha Kumari said on Friday here that: “He is still to quit the BJP and we don’t know what he is going to do next. The Congress doors are open to all, certainly.”
She was with reporters after paying obeisance at the Golden Temple to seek an auspicious start to the Congress district-level campaign. “After nine years unspectacular years, the ruling Akali-BJP combine is ready to be voted out,” she said. “Let (deputy chief minister) Sukhbir Singh Badal disagree. Come elections and the people of Punjab will show him.”
There was hardly any governance in Punjab in these nine years but a lot of drug menace, farmers’ issues, and unemployment, she says, giving a “minus score” to the government.
She also demanded action against Aam Aadmi Party MP Bhagwant Mann for his “exposing Parliament security” in an online video.
